centos分区方案
原文:centos磁盤安裝與磁盤分區(qū)方案詳解
這里只摘錄了該文中分區(qū)方案和swap大小等內(nèi)容,跳過了具體的命令和設(shè)置步驟
原文1作者:不詳
原文2:Linux的swap空間需要設(shè)置多大?
原文2 作者:李向東
CentOS分區(qū)方案
( 1 )最基本分區(qū)方案:
/ :建議大小在 5GB 以上。
swap :即交換分區(qū),建議大小是物理內(nèi)存的 1~2 倍。
( 2 )進階分區(qū)方案:
/boot :用來存放與 Linux 系統(tǒng)啟動有關(guān)的程序,比如啟動引導(dǎo)裝載程序等,建議大小為 100MB 。
/ : Linux 系統(tǒng)的根目錄,所有的目錄都掛在這個目錄下面,建議大小為 5GB 以上。
/home :存放普通用戶的數(shù)據(jù),是普通用戶的宿主目錄,建議大小為剩下的空間。
swap :實現(xiàn)虛擬內(nèi)存,建議大小是物理內(nèi)存的 1~2 倍。
( 3 )高級分區(qū)方案:
/boot :用來存放與 Linux 系統(tǒng)啟動有關(guān)的程序,比如啟動引導(dǎo)裝載程序等,建議大小為 100MB 。
/usr :用來存放 Linux 系統(tǒng)中的應(yīng)用程序,其相關(guān)數(shù)據(jù)較多,建議大于 3GB 以上。
/var :用來存放 Linux 系統(tǒng)中經(jīng)常變化的數(shù)據(jù)以及日志文件,建議大于 1GB 以上。
/home :存放普通用戶的數(shù)據(jù),是普通用戶的宿主目錄,建議大小為剩下的空間。
/ : Linux 系統(tǒng)的根目錄,所有的目錄都掛在這個目錄下面,建議大小為 5GB 以上。
/tmp :將臨時盤在獨立的分區(qū),可避免在文件系統(tǒng)被塞滿時影響到系統(tǒng)的穩(wěn)定性。建議大小為 500MB 以上。
swap :實現(xiàn)虛擬內(nèi)存,建議大小是物理內(nèi)存的 1~2 倍。
swap空間大小:(原文數(shù)據(jù)較舊,建議跳過看下一部分)
通常情況下,Swap空間應(yīng)大于或等于物理內(nèi)存的大小,最小不應(yīng)小于64M,通常Swap空間的大小應(yīng)是物理內(nèi)存的2-2.5倍。但根據(jù)不同的應(yīng)用,應(yīng)有不同的配置:如果是小的桌面系統(tǒng),則只需要較小的Swap空間,而大的服務(wù)器系統(tǒng)則視情況不同需要不同大小的Swap空間。特別是數(shù)據(jù)庫服務(wù)器和Web服務(wù)器,隨著訪問量的增加,對Swap空間的要求也會增加,具體配置參見各服務(wù)器產(chǎn)品的說明。
swap數(shù)量:
Swap分區(qū)的數(shù)量對性能也有很大的影響。因為Swap交換的操作是磁盤IO的操作,如果有多個Swap交換區(qū),Swap空間的分配會以輪流的方式操作于所有的Swap,這樣會大大均衡IO的負(fù)載,加快Swap交換的速度。如果只有一個交換區(qū),所有的交換操作會使交換區(qū)變得很忙,使系統(tǒng)大多數(shù)時間處于等待狀態(tài),效率很低。用性能監(jiān)視工具就會發(fā)現(xiàn),此時的CPU并不很忙,而系統(tǒng)卻慢。這說明,瓶頸在IO上,依靠提高CPU的速度是解決不了問題的
SWAP大小設(shè)置
無論是windows系統(tǒng)還是linux系統(tǒng),除了物理內(nèi)存外,都還有應(yīng)用虛擬內(nèi)存技術(shù)。在linux上,虛擬內(nèi)存被稱為swap space。
隨著存儲技術(shù)的飛速發(fā)展,一般電腦的物理內(nèi)存至少都有了好幾個GB,如果16G內(nèi)存用32G的swap豈不是太占用硬盤空間?一直以來,虛擬內(nèi)存大小設(shè)置為物理內(nèi)存兩倍大小的習(xí)慣是否還應(yīng)該繼續(xù)遵循?
我們看看redhat的官方答復(fù)是怎么說的:
紅帽SWAP大小設(shè)置
大概意思是,如果不打算開啟休眠功能:
物理內(nèi)存在2G或以下,swap空間設(shè)置為物理內(nèi)存大小的2倍
物理內(nèi)存在2-8G,則swap設(shè)置為與物理內(nèi)存一樣大。
如果物理內(nèi)存在8G以上,swap空間至少4G(按照上面規(guī)律,可能物理內(nèi)存大小的0.5倍)。
當(dāng)物理內(nèi)存大于64G時,swap空間至少4G(按照上面規(guī)律,可能物理內(nèi)存大小的0.25倍),不建議開啟休眠功能。
以下是Ubuntu的指南,更加細致:
從左至右依次是物理內(nèi)存大小,不開啟休眠,開啟休眠,最大值
Ubuntu的SWAP大小設(shè)置
作者:千幻流光
鏈接:https://www.jianshu.com/p/455ea0af98af
來源:簡書
簡書著作權(quán)歸作者所有,任何形式的轉(zhuǎn)載都請聯(lián)系作者獲得授權(quán)并注明出處。
總結(jié)
以上是生活随笔為你收集整理的centos分区方案的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 读书笔记:秘密
- 下一篇: pytorch 吸烟检测yolov5s